Blockage – The Primary Bottleneck in Sugar Mill Heating
Heating sugar juice is a critical step in sugar production, directly affecting yield and final product quality. However, sugar juice typically contains high levels of suspended solids, fibres, and particulates—making it viscous and prone to blockage. Conventional heat exchange equipment often suffers from frequent flow‑channel blockages, leading to unscheduled downtime, higher cleaning costs, and lost production capacity.
Wide-Channel Design: Solving Blockage at the Source
To address this industry-wide pain point, SHPHE has developed a wide-gap welded plate heat exchanger purpose-built for sugar mills. Its distinctive wide flow-channel geometry largely eliminates stagnant “dead zones”, letting juice, fiber suspensions, and particle-laden slurries flow through freely and dramatically reducing the risk of blockage at its source.
Combined with dimpled and studded plate patterns and thin-wall metal construction, the design delivers a significantly higher heat transfer coefficient—meaning a smaller heat transfer area for the same duty.
